Message type: E = Error
Message class: QP - Message IDs for function module group QPAA
Message number: 566
Message text: No relative specification limits defined for target value
You want to use a relative tolerance key with specification limits that
are dependent on the target value. However, no relative specification
limits have been defined in Customizing for this target value.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.
Carry one of the following steps:
Individually specify specification limits for the inspection
characteristic in the inspection plan (The tolerance key for the
inspection characteristic is then canceled).
Specify a relative specification limit for the entered target value in
Customizing.

- No relative specification limits defined for target value ?The SAP error message QP566, which states "No relative specification limits defined for target value," typically occurs in the context of quality management and inspection planning within SAP. This error indicates that the system cannot find the relative specification limits for a target value defined in the inspection plan or the material master.
Cause:
- Missing Specification Limits: The most common cause is that the specification limits (upper and lower limits) for the target value have not been defined in the inspection plan or material master.
- Incorrect Configuration: The configuration settings for the quality management module may not be set up correctly, leading to the absence of relative specification limits.
- Target Value Definition: The target value may not be properly defined or linked to the specification limits in the system.
Solution:
Define Specification Limits:
- Go to the inspection plan associated with the material and ensure that the specification limits are defined for the target value.
- You can do this by navigating to the inspection plan in transaction code
QP01
(Create Inspection Plan) orQP02
(Change Inspection Plan) and checking the relevant characteristics.Check Material Master:
- Ensure that the material master data has the necessary quality management settings. You can check this in transaction code
MM02
(Change Material) under the Quality Management view.- Make sure that the specification limits are defined in the material master if applicable.
Review Configuration:
- If the issue persists, review the configuration settings in the Quality Management module. This may involve checking the settings for the quality inspection characteristics and ensuring that they are correctly set up to include relative specification limits.
Consult Documentation:
-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for more detailed guidance on setting up inspection plans and defining specification limits.
Testing:
- After making the necessary changes, test the inspection plan again to ensure that the error message no longer appears.
